Nicholas initially invested $2,400 in a technology company. The company recently paid annual dividends of $22 and his year-end investment value was $2,000. What was the rate of return on his investment?

    - 15.75%

    Explanation:

    The computation of the rate of return on his investment is shown below:

    = (Year end investment value - investment value + annual dividend) : (Investment value)

    = ($2,000 - $2,400 + $22) : ($2,400)

    = - $378 : 2,400

    = - 15.75%

    Simply we divided the difference of investment and added the annual dividend and then divided it by the investment value
